Trait-based initialization and other utilities
Adds the concept of a 'platform', a centralized place in which
environment-specific information will be managed, and provides common
initialization logic for most "standard" apps.
As part of the common initialization, other parts of core have also
been reworked:
- HTTP-related unmarshallers and path matchers have been factored out
from core.json to a new core.rest.directives package (core.json
extends those unmarshallers and matchers for backwards
compatibility)
- CORS handling has also been moved to a dedicated utility trait
- Some custom headers have been moved from raw headers to typed ones
in core.rest.headers
- The concept of a "reporter" has been introduced. A reporter is a
context-aware combination of tracing and logging. It is intended to
issue diagnostic messages that can be traced across service
boundaries.
